Market Overview:
The transparent conductive films market is experiencing robust momentum, driven by surging demand for touch-enabled consumer electronics, accelerating integration into renewable energy infrastructure, and rapid advancements in next-generation conductive material technologies. According to IMARC Group's latest research publication, "Transparent Conductive Films Market: Global Industry Trends, Share, Size, Growth, Opportunity and Forecast 2025-2033," The global transparent conductive films market size reached USD 6.75 Billion in 2024. Looking forward, IMARC Group expects the market to reach USD 11.60 Billion by 2033.

Growth Factors in the Transparent Conductive Films Market
Surging Demand for Touch-Enabled Consumer Electronics
The rapid proliferation of smartphones, tablets, notebooks, and wearable devices worldwide is generating sustained and large-scale demand for transparent conductive film for display market. According to Deloitte, 96% of people globally now own smartphones, with 98% of users aged 18 to 75 relying on them daily. This sweeping adoption is pushing device manufacturers to source high-performance TCFs that deliver superior optical clarity and responsive touch functionality. In the United States, smartphone ownership among adults has reached 90%, compared to just 59% a decade ago, supporting a domestic TCF demand segment valued at approximately USD 5 Billion. Smartphone applications alone account for around 24.5% of the total transparent conductive films market share, making this the single largest application segment. The transition toward OLED display technology, with major consumer electronics companies including Apple phasing out LCD panels in favor of OLED screens, is further intensifying the requirement for advanced transparent conductive film solutions across the entire device manufacturing supply chain.
Government-Backed Renewable Energy Initiatives
National policy commitments to clean energy are creating powerful structural tailwinds for transparent conductive film adoption, particularly in photovoltaic and solar panel manufacturing. TCFs are essential components in solar cell construction, improving energy conversion efficiency while enabling lightweight, flexible module designs. In February 2024, the Government of India launched a nationwide rooftop solar scheme targeting deployment across 10 million households, providing free electricity and directly stimulating procurement of advanced conductive film materials. Canada's renewable energy generation capacity reached an estimated 388 TWh, accounting for approximately two-thirds of the country's total electricity output, with TCFs forming a critical part of solar module manufacturing. Regional manufacturing policy frameworks, including India's Make in India and China's Made in China 2025 programs, are simultaneously strengthening domestic TCF production capabilities, reducing import dependency, and supporting cost-efficient scale-up across the supply chain.
Material Innovation and Transition Beyond Conventional ITO
The recognized limitations of traditional indium tin oxide, including high material costs, brittleness, and limited compatibility with flexible substrate applications, have triggered significant R&D investment into next-generation transparent conductive film materials. Manufacturers are actively commercializing alternatives including silver nanowires, carbon nanotubes, graphene, and conductive polymers. In April 2024, Canatu and DENSO jointly launched a carbon nanotube reactor at Canatu's Finland manufacturing facility, specifically designed to scale carbon nanotube film production for advanced driver assistance systems, touch sensors, and display panels. In April 2024, Sino Applied Technology and Zeon Corporation announced a strategic partnership to introduce single-walled carbon nanotube conductive paste applicable across transparent films and electromagnetic interference shielding applications. These material innovations are not only addressing the performance gaps of legacy ITO solutions but also expanding the addressable application scope of TCFs into flexible electronics, wearables, and ultra-thin solar modules, reinforcing the industry's long-term growth trajectory.
Key Trends in the Transparent Conductive Films Market
Accelerating Integration in Automotive Display and ADAS Systems
The automotive sector is emerging as one of the most dynamic growth frontiers for transparent conductive films, driven by the widespread adoption of electric vehicles and connected car technologies. Modern EV interiors increasingly incorporate transparent touchpanels, heads-up displays, and advanced driver assistance system interfaces that depend on high-performance TCFs for both functionality and visual clarity. In December 2024, DENSO Corporation deepened its partnership with Finland's Canatu to deploy carbon nanotube-based transparent conductive films specifically designed to resolve frost and condensation visibility challenges in autonomous driving sensor systems, while simultaneously supporting DENSO's broader carbon neutrality targets. As EV penetration accelerates across North America, Europe, and Asia Pacific, automotive manufacturers are locking in long-term supply arrangements for flexible, durable TCF solutions capable of meeting both performance and sustainability standards in next-generation vehicle platforms.
Expansion of Smart Infrastructure and Digital Signage Applications
Rapid urbanization across emerging markets is generating substantial new demand for transparent conductive films in smart city infrastructure, interactive public displays, and digital signage systems. According to the World Bank Group, India's urban population is projected to reach 600 million, requiring an estimated USD 840 Billion in infrastructure investment, with smart city technology and digital display systems forming a significant component of that spend. In the Middle East and Africa, digital advertising spend in the UAE is accelerating, with mobile contributing 46% and programmatic advertisements driving 76% of total digital revenue, creating strong demand for high-performance transparent conductive films in advanced display technologies deployed across airports, shopping centers, and urban commercial zones. The hospitality and financial services sectors are also adopting touch-sensitive control panels and interactive customer engagement platforms that depend on reliable TCF layers for consistent user interface performance.
Rise of AR/VR Technologies and Flexible Display Innovation
Augmented reality and virtual reality represent a rapidly maturing application category for transparent conductive films, requiring ultra-thin, highly transparent, and mechanically flexible conductive layers that conventional rigid materials cannot deliver. The European VR and AR market is projected to grow at an average annual rate of 35%, with TCFs serving as a foundational enabling material in AR/VR headsets and transparent near-eye display systems. In January 2024, FUJIFILM Corporation announced a strategic investment in its Kumamoto facility to expand production capacity for electronic materials including transparent conductive films, directly targeting rising global demand from flexible display and advanced electronics manufacturers. The burgeoning gaming industry, combined with the increasing adoption of large-format and curved display panels in both consumer and commercial environments, is further accelerating innovation in conductive film technologies optimized for non-planar and high-resolution applications.
